Respuesta rápida: la mejor respuesta ¿Cómo abre y cierra la aplicación de Android eventos de fondo y primer plano?

¿Cómo abre y cierra la aplicación de Android los eventos de fondo y de primer plano?

Índice

Es muy fácil detectar cuándo una actividad pasa a segundo plano o a primer plano simplemente escuchando los eventos del ciclo de vida, onStop() y onStart() de esa actividad.

¿Qué es la actividad en primer plano y en segundo plano en Android?

La actividad en primer plano se refiere a cuando usted está utilizando la aplicación o está interactuando con la aplicación. Mientras que la actividad en segundo plano de una aplicación es cuando usted no la está utilizando y se está ejecutando en segundo plano.

hqdefault

¿Qué API notifica si la aplicación está en primer plano o en segundo plano?

AppState puede decirle si la aplicación está en primer plano o en segundo plano y notificarle cuando cambie el estado.

¿Cómo sé si mi Android está en primer plano o en segundo plano?

En su método finish(), desea usar isActivityVisible() para verificar si la actividad es visible o no. Allí también puede verificar si el usuario ha seleccionado una opción o no. Continúe cuando se cumplan ambas condiciones.

Para más dudas, lea  Respuesta rápida: ¿Cómo permite las cookies en un teléfono Android?

¿Cómo sé qué aplicaciones se están ejecutando en segundo plano?

El proceso para ver qué aplicaciones de Android se están ejecutando actualmente en segundo plano implica los siguientes pasos: vaya a la "Configuración" de su Android. Desplácese hacia abajo. Desplácese hacia abajo hasta el encabezado "Número de compilación". Toque el encabezado "Número de compilación" siete veces: escritura de contenido. Toque el botón "Atrás". Toque "Opciones de desarrollador" Toque "Servicios en ejecución".

hqdefault

¿Qué es el método onPause en Android?

onPause(): se llama a este método cuando la interfaz de usuario está parcialmente visible para el usuario. Si se abre un cuadro de diálogo en la actividad, la actividad pasa al estado de pausa y llama al método onPause(). onStop(): este método se llama cuando la interfaz de usuario no está visible para el usuario. Luego, la aplicación pasa al estado detenido.

¿Cuál es la diferencia entre los datos de primer plano y de fondo?

"Primer plano" se refiere a los datos que se utilizan cuando utiliza activamente la aplicación, mientras que "Fondo" refleja los datos que se utilizan cuando la aplicación se ejecuta en segundo plano.

¿Cuál es la diferencia entre primer plano y fondo?

El primer plano contiene las aplicaciones en las que está trabajando el usuario y el segundo plano contiene las aplicaciones que están detrás de escena, como ciertas funciones del sistema operativo, imprimir un documento o acceder a la red.

hqdefault

¿Cómo evitas que las aplicaciones de Android se ejecuten en segundo plano?

Cómo evitar que las aplicaciones se ejecuten en segundo plano en Android Vaya a Configuración > Aplicaciones. Seleccione una aplicación que desee detener, luego toque Forzar detención. Si elige Forzar la detención de la aplicación, se detiene durante su sesión actual de Android. La aplicación borra los problemas de batería o memoria solo hasta que reinicias tu teléfono.

¿Cuál es la diferencia entre los servicios en primer plano y en segundo plano en Android?

Los servicios de primer plano continúan ejecutándose incluso cuando el usuario no está interactuando con la aplicación. Cuando utiliza un servicio en primer plano, debe mostrar una notificación para que los usuarios estén conscientes de que el servicio se está ejecutando. Un servicio en segundo plano realiza una operación que el usuario no nota directamente.

Para más dudas, lea  Pregunta: Respuesta rápida ¿Dónde se almacenan los archivos audibles en Android?

¿Necesito sincronización en primer plano?

Solo debe usar un servicio en primer plano cuando su aplicación necesite realizar una tarea que el usuario pueda notar, incluso cuando no esté interactuando directamente con la aplicación. Si la acción tiene una importancia tan baja que desea utilizar una notificación de prioridad mínima, cree una tarea en segundo plano en su lugar.

hqdefault

¿Cómo inicio un servicio en primer plano?

Servicio de primer plano de inicio automático en Android ¿Qué es el servicio de primer plano? enComandoIniciar. Se llamará a este método cuando el servicio sea iniciado por el método startService() o stopService() desde actividad o fragmento, etc. 3.onBind. Este método se invocará cuando se llame al método bindService(). en Destruir.

¿La actividad en primer plano es Android?

Las aplicaciones que se ejecutan en Android 10 o superior pueden iniciar actividades solo cuando se cumplen una o más de las siguientes condiciones: La aplicación tiene una ventana visible, como una actividad en primer plano. La aplicación tiene una actividad en la pila posterior de la tarea en primer plano. La aplicación tiene un servicio que está vinculado por el sistema.

¿Qué es la actividad en segundo plano en Android?

El fondo se refiere a los datos utilizados cuando la aplicación realiza alguna actividad en segundo plano, que no está activa en este momento. Esto se debe al hecho de que, estén activas o no, las aplicaciones consumen datos. Pueden ser. buscando actualizaciones o refrescando el contenido del usuario.

hqdefault

¿Cuál es el ciclo de vida de la actividad en primer plano en Android?

Ciclo de vida de la actividad Método del ciclo de vida Descripción onCreate() La actividad está comenzando (pero no es visible para el usuario) onStart() La actividad ahora está visible (pero no está lista para la interacción del usuario) onResume() La actividad ahora está en primer plano y lista para el usuario Interacción.

¿Las aplicaciones deben ejecutarse en segundo plano?

Las aplicaciones más populares se ejecutarán de forma predeterminada en segundo plano. Los datos de fondo se pueden usar incluso cuando su dispositivo está en modo de espera (con la pantalla apagada), ya que estas aplicaciones verifican constantemente sus servidores a través de Internet en busca de todo tipo de actualizaciones y notificaciones.

Para más dudas, lea  Respuesta rápida: Cómo monitorear otro teléfono Android

¿Cómo puedo saber qué aplicaciones se están ejecutando en segundo plano en mi Android?

Abra la opción Configuración en el teléfono. Busque la sección llamada "Administrador de aplicaciones" o simplemente "Aplicaciones". En otros teléfonos, vaya a Configuración > General > Aplicaciones. Vaya a la pestaña "Todas las aplicaciones", desplácese hasta las aplicaciones que se están ejecutando y ábralas.

hqdefault

¿Cómo ves qué aplicaciones se están ejecutando en Android?

En Android 4.0 a 4.2, mantenga presionado el botón "Inicio" o presione el botón "Aplicaciones usadas recientemente" para ver la lista de aplicaciones en ejecución. Para cerrar cualquiera de las aplicaciones, deslícela hacia la izquierda o hacia la derecha. En versiones anteriores de Android, abra el menú Configuración, toque "Aplicaciones", toque "Administrar aplicaciones" y luego toque la pestaña "En ejecución".

¿Cuándo se llama al método onPause en Android?

enPausa. Se llama cuando la actividad aún está parcialmente visible, pero es probable que el usuario esté navegando fuera de su actividad por completo (en cuyo caso se llamará a onStop a continuación). Por ejemplo, cuando el usuario toca el botón Inicio, el sistema llama a Pausa y Detener en rápida sucesión en su Actividad.

¿Cuál es el uso del método onResume en Android?

onResume() se llama cada vez que navega de regreso a la actividad desde una llamada o algo más. Puede anular el método onResume de manera similar a onCreate() y realizar la tarea. Esto puede ayudarlo a comprender mejor el ciclo de vida de una aplicación de Android.

hqdefault

¿Qué es la actividad en Android con un ejemplo?

Una actividad proporciona la ventana en la que la aplicación dibuja su interfaz de usuario. Esta ventana normalmente llena la pantalla, pero puede ser más pequeña que la pantalla y flotar sobre otras ventanas. Generalmente, una actividad implementa una pantalla en una aplicación. Por ejemplo, una aplicación de navegador podría iniciar la actividad Compartir de una aplicación de redes sociales.

Subir